  • cumin mushroom Make Tips

    1. Buy oyster mushrooms that are relatively dry; mushrooms with too much moisture have usually been sprayed or soaked with water by the seller. When picking them out, squeeze the base of the mushroom with your hand, and if water seeps out, do not buy it. 2. When buying oyster mushrooms, choose those with neat edges that curl slightly downward. This is because the normal shape of an oyster mushroom has edges that are slightly curled down and relatively neat. If the edges have flattened out and cracked, it means the mushroom is old and has lost a lot of its nutrients. Also, the cracked openings easily trap bacteria and dust, which is unhygienic.
